ProcessBarron’s traveling screw reclaimers provide reliable, high-capacity material handling for biomass and wood fuel applications. Designed as lateral track-based systems, these reclaimers feature a central screw with welded spiral flights that efficiently pull materials from storage piles and transfer them into the boiler feed system. This continuous movement ensures consistent fuel flow, optimal combustion, and improved operational efficiency for industrial boilers, furnaces, and power generation facilities.
Durability and longevity are at the core of ProcessBarron’s traveling screw reclaimer design. To withstand abrasive biomass and wood materials, the spiral flights are coated with protective, abrasion-resistant materials such as ceramic, tungsten carbide, or chromium carbide. These coatings help prevent wear and extend the service life of the reclaimer, reducing downtime and maintenance costs while maintaining high performance in demanding industrial environments.
Ideal for biomass, wood chips, bark, sawdust, and other bulk fuels, traveling screw reclaimers are particularly effective for facilities requiring continuous, automated feed systems from large storage piles. These systems optimize material handling by minimizing spillage, reducing material segregation, and delivering uniform feed rates, which supports more efficient combustion and reduces boiler emissions.
